What was the valuation of the Omics Lab Services Market in 2026, and what figure is it projected to hit by 2030?
The omics lab services market has witnessed rapid expansion in recent years. Its size is expected to increase from $109.47 billion in 2025 to $126.6 billion in 2026, achieving a compound annual growth rate (CAGR) of 15.7%. The historical growth of this market can be ascribed to several factors, including the expansion of life sciences research activities, the growth of pharmaceutical r&d pipelines, increasing availability of omics technologies, rising outsourcing of laboratory services, and the expansion of academic and clinical research collaborations.
The omics lab services market is anticipated to experience substantial expansion in the coming years. Its valuation is projected to reach $224.14 billion by 2030, demonstrating a compound annual growth rate (CAGR) of 15.4%. This projected growth is driven by factors such as the increasing uptake of personalized medicine research, greater investments in systems biology, the proliferation of AI-enabled bioinformatics tools, a surging demand for comprehensive omics solutions, and a heightened emphasis on data-centric drug discovery. Key trends observed during this period encompass a rising need for integrated multi-omics analysis, the increasing utilization of contract research services, the broadened scope of bioinformatics-powered data interpretation, the escalating deployment of high-throughput analytical platforms, and an intensified commitment to supporting translational research.

Which Drivers Are Affecting Market Participation In The Omics Lab Services Market?
The increasing occurrence of genetic illnesses is projected to fuel the expansion of the omics lab services market moving ahead. Genetic diseases are conditions resulting from irregularities or changes in an individual’s DNA, which may be passed down genetically or manifest without prior inheritance. The incidence of genetic diseases is increasing because breakthroughs in diagnostic tools, especially next-generation sequencing and other genomic instruments, have substantially enhanced the capacity to discover and pinpoint numerous genetic disorders that were previously undetected or misidentified. Omics lab services assist in managing genetic diseases by analyzing intricate biological information to pinpoint mutations and molecular alterations, facilitating prompt diagnosis and tailored therapeutic approaches. As an illustration, figures from October 2024, provided by the Cystic Fibrosis Trust, a UK-based charity supporting cystic fibrosis patients, show that 11,148 cystic fibrosis patients were registered in 2022, a number that rose to 11,318 in 2023, indicating a 1.5% year-over-year increase in patient registrations. Consequently, the growing occurrence of genetic conditions is propelling the expansion of the omics lab services market.

Which Competitive Trends Are Impacting The Structure Of The Omics Lab Services Market?
Leading companies within the omics lab services market are directing their efforts toward developing innovative solutions, such as high-throughput genomics, to accelerate biomedical research and advance precision medicine. High-throughput genomics utilizes advanced technologies to quickly sequence and analyze significant amounts of DNA or RNA, allowing for efficient large-scale genetic studies. As an example, in September 2024, The Translational Genomics Research Institute (TGen), a US-based nonprofit medical research institute, inaugurated the Center for Spatial Multi-Omics (COSMO). This center delivers high-resolution whole-transcriptome data using sequencing-based Visium HD alongside histological staining, and offers tissue processing services such as Tissue Microarray (TMA) construction for cost-effective, multiplexed sample analysis. Its customizable platforms, augmented by machine learning-driven cell segmentation, enable detailed visualization and mapping of molecular data within intact tissues, thereby supporting progress in precision medicine and disease research.
